From 88c3c73d2ffa04540a00968191f4d3b21044ff5a Mon Sep 17 00:00:00 2001 From: Alpha Chen Date: Fri, 9 Dec 2022 19:26:41 -0800 Subject: [PATCH] [2022][bqn][6.x] refactor --- 2022/bqn/day_06.bqn | 13 +++++++++++-- 1 file changed, 11 insertions(+), 2 deletions(-) diff --git a/2022/bqn/day_06.bqn b/2022/bqn/day_06.bqn index 72ef6ba..c35111f 100644 --- a/2022/bqn/day_06.bqn +++ b/2022/bqn/day_06.bqn @@ -1,2 +1,11 @@ -•Show 4+⊐⟜1⍷⊸≡¨<˘4↕ •FChars "../day_06.txt" -•Show 14+⊐⟜1⍷⊸≡¨<˘14↕ •FChars "../day_06.txt" +# •Show 4 + ⊐⟜1 ⍷⊸≡¨ <˘ 4↕ •FChars "../day_06.txt" +# •Show 14 + ⊐⟜1 ⍷⊸≡¨ <˘ 14↕ •FChars "../day_06.txt" + +n ← 4 +input ← •FChars "../day_06.txt" +windows ← n ↕ input +uniq ← ⍷⊸≡˘ windows +index ← uniq ⊐ 1 +•Show n + index + +# PktN←{𝕨+⊑1⊐˜(∧´∊)˘𝕨↕𝕩}